Archive Reference / Library Class No.D513/M/E/404a
TitleMortgage by Richard Kirk and Ellen his wife, to Richard Barker, for £200, of a parcel of land on Blackbrook Moor, Chapel-en-le-Frith (14 acres) in the tenure of John Armstrong. 10 Mar
Date1792
LevelFile
RepositoryDerbyshire Record Office
Archive CreatorKirk Family of Glossop and Chapel-en-le-Frith
